Inclusion criteria

Inclusion criteria: 1.Full understanding and voluntary signing of informed consent (signed by themselves or their legal guardians). 2.Age 6 to 35 years. 3.Diagnosed with transfusion-dependent Beta-thalassemia (TDT), also known as beta-thalassemia major, with a history of at least 100 mL/kg/year of PRBC transfusions or 8 times of PRBC transfusions per year in the 2 years prior to the consent. 4.No available 10/10 human leukocyte antigen (HLA)-matched related donor. 5. Patients have no access to or are deemed unsuitable for haploidentical transplantation by the study physician. 6. Lansky score (for subjects less than16 years) / Karnofsky score (for subjects more than16 years) more than 80. 7. Subjects assessed by investigators as suitable candidates for HSCT.

Exclusion criteria

Exclusion criteria: An available 10/10 HLA-matched related donor. 2. Prior allogeneic HSCT. 3. Patients with positive results in any of the following pathogen tests: human immunodeficiency virus (HIV-1/2), human cytomegalovirus (HCMV), Epstein-Barr virus (EBV), COVID-19, hepatitis B surface antigen (HBsAg), hepatitis B e-antigen (HBeAg), hepatitis B e-antibody (HBeAb), hepatitis B core antibody (HBcAb), hepatitis C virus antibody (HCV-Ab), and anti-Treponema pallidum antibody (TP-Ab). 4. Clinically significant and active bacterial or fungal infections as determined by the investigator. 5. Coagulation abnormalities
